CANADIAN CONNECTOR COMPANY is proud to supply the industry
with a line of electrical connectors fabricated from the very best aluminum alloy,
6061-T6. This choice was predicated upon many design factors to achieve the best balance
between strength and conductivity. Both factors are of extreme importance in connector
design calculations. The aluminum extrusions have almost a two-to-one advantage in
yield strength to that of a sand cast alloy 356 or die cast alloy AXS679, permitting
an extra margin of safety while the conductivity is a most favorable 43% IACS.
The set and socket screw mechanical connectors are designed to utilize the advantages
of the 6061-T6 alloy and temper for high yield strength while providing a connector
of low stress. Screw pressure is designed to break through aluminum conductor oxide
by the cold flow process that insures a low resistance connection. Sufficient pressure
is maintained on the conductor to prevent the reforming of the aluminum oxide. The
pressure, combined with the high conductivity factor, will result in a connector operating
temperature below that of the conductor.
